What is the proper amount of drop per foot for a sewer line/waste water drain?
 
Standard is 1/4" per foot for pipe sizes under 6". Over 6" it drops to 1/8" per foot.

That is a minimum pitch, the maximum is vertical.
If someone says something about water outrunning solids it is a busted myth.
